Skip to content

How To Enter and Manage a Commissions Structure

Info

For more information on the meaning of each field, see the Commission Structure reference.

About the Commissions Structure DocType

Commissions Structure Documents define how commissions are calculated for a Dividers Contract.

Commissions Structure Form

Top Section

Help

A separate Commissions Structure document must be created for each possible Sales Role.

Applicable Sales Role

Select the sales role this Commission Structure defines.

  • "Rep": the structure contains the normal rates for a representative.
  • "Presenter": the structure contains the rates for a presenter.
  • "ISO": the structure contains rates for an ISO.
  • "TS Rep All": the structure contains rates for a telesales employee who sold the contract without help.
  • "TS Presenter": the structure contains rates for a telesales employee who performed the presentation.
  • "TS Appt Setter": the structure contains rates for a telesales employee who made set the appointment for the presentation.

Help

Changes to Commission Structures should be made by duplicating (not cancelling) a Commission Structure and selecting the date the new Commission Structure takes effect.

Effective Date
Select the date you would like this Commissions Structure to take effect. This commission structure will apply to any Dividers Contract signed on or after this date.

Top Section

Top Section 2

Sales Partner
Select the Sales Partner associated with this Commissions Structure.
Contact Person
(optional) Enter the name of the contact person for this Commissions Structure.
Sales Person
(hidden for Applicable Sales Role "ISO") Select the Sales Person that this document defines the Commissions Structure for.
Commission Structure Notes
(optional) Enter any notes you want to keep with this Commissions Structure.

Top Section

Commissions Section

Base Commission

Enter commission rules based on the contract value.

Minimum
The minimum commissionable amount before this rule can take effect.
Commission (%)
The percentage of the commissionable amount that will be paid as commissions.

Top Section

Commissions Section 2

Danger

Filters in this field work the same way that filters in DocType lists work. If your filters aren't set up correctly, additional commission rules will be added or ignored inappropriatly. Test your filters by navigating to the list view of the relevant DocType (Dividers Store / Dividers Contract), applying your filters, and verifying the filtered list results are what you expect your rule would apply to.

Additional Commissions

Enter additional commissions that are based on arbitrary criteria.

Description
Enter a short word or phrase that describes the commissions rule.
Required Base Commission (%)
(optional) Enter the minimum commission percentage that must be earned before this rule takes effect.

Warning

Store Tags are NOT called "Tags".

Dividers Store Filters
(optional) Add Dividers Store filters that restrict which Dividers Store Documents this commission rule applies to.
Dividers Contract Filters
(optional) Add Dividers Contract filters that restrict which Dividers Contract Documents this commission rule applies to.
Jinja Expression
(optional) Jinja expressions are an advanced filter technique that can define a filter based on almost any criteria. However, they require technical skills to implement, and should not be used without a thourough understanding of both Jinja2 how Jinja2 interacts with ERPNext.
Percent
(optional, see Fixed Amount) The percent to use when calculating the commissionable amount.
Fixed Amount
(optional, see Percent) A fixed commission amount to apply.

Top Section

Fees Section

Pre-Commission Limit Fees

These fees are subtracted before any commission limits are applied.

Fixed Lead Fees
(optional) Enter a fixed amount to subtract from commissions for contracts that contain a lead.
Lead Fee %
(optional) Enter a percentage to subtract from commissions for contracts that contain a lead.
Post-Commission Limit Fees

These fees are subtracted after any commission limits are applied.

Credit Card Fee %
(optional) Enter a percentage to subtract from commissions when the advertiser uses a credit card to pay.
ACH Fee %
(optional) Enter a percentage to subtract from commissions when the advertisers uses ACH to pay.

Top Section

Fees Section 2

Danger

Filters in this field work the same way that filters in DocType lists work. If your filters aren't set up correctly, additional commission rules will be added or ignored inappropriatly. Test your filters by navigating to the list view of the relevant DocType (Dividers Store / Dividers Contract), applying your filters, and verifying the filtered list results are what you expect your rule would apply to.

Additional Fees

Enter any fees that are based on arbitrary criteria.

Description
Enter a short word or phrase that describes the fee rule.
Required Base Commission (%)
(optional) Enter the minimum commission percentage that must be earned before this rule takes effect.

Warning

Store Tags are NOT called "Tags".

Dividers Store Filters
(optional) Add Dividers Store filters that restrict which Dividers Store Documents this fee rule applies to.
Dividers Contract Filters
(optional) Add Dividers Contract filters that restrict which Dividers Contract Documents this fee rule applies to.
Jinja Expression
(optional) Jinja expressions are an advanced filter technique that can define a filter based on almost any criteria. However, they require technical skills to implement, and should not be used without a thourough understanding of both Jinja2 how Jinja2 interacts with ERPNext.
Percent
(optional, see Fixed Amount) The percent to use when calculating the fee amount.
Fixed Amount
(optional, see Percent) A fixed fee to apply.

Top Section

Commission Limits Section

Danger

Filters in this field work the same way that filters in DocType lists work. If your filters aren't set up correctly, additional commission rules will be added or ignored inappropriatly. Test your filters by navigating to the list view of the relevant DocType (Dividers Store / Dividers Contract), applying your filters, and verifying the filtered list results are what you expect your rule would apply to.

Max Commission Rules

Add commission limits here.

Description
Enter a short word or phrase that describes the commission limit rule.

Warning

Store Tags are NOT called "Tags".

Dividers Store Filters
(optional) Add Dividers Store filters that restrict which Dividers Store Documents this commission limit rule applies to.
Dividers Contract Filters
(optional) Add Dividers Contract filters that restrict which Dividers Contract Documents this commission limit rule applies to.
Jinja Expression
(optional) Jinja expressions are an advanced filter technique that can define a filter based on almost any criteria. However, they require technical skills to implement, and should not be used without a thourough understanding of both Jinja2 how Jinja2 interacts with ERPNext.
Max Commission
The maximum percentage that can be earned as a commission when this rule applies.

Top Section

Continuation Section

Continuation Cap
The maximum percentage that can be earned during continatuation.

Top Section

Lifecycle

Commissions Structure Lifecycle

Notice

You can only fix a Commissions Structure that has not been used in a Commissions Breakown Document. If it has been used, you will need to either revise it with a later Effective Date, or delete all associated Commissions Breadkown Documents before amending the document.

flowchart TB NAME[Commission Structure] START([START]) OPEN_DOC{{Open base Commissions Structure}} DECISION{"`Are you fixing an error that does not alter the effective date?`"} SUBMIT[Save & Submit] END([END]) subgraph REVISING [Revising] direction TB MENU[\"`Open the dot menu and click _Duplicate_`"/] UPDATE[\"`Update the effective date and make your changes`"/] MENU---UPDATE end subgraph FIXING [Fixing] direction TB CANCEL[\Cancel the Document/] AMEND[\Amend the Document/] CANCEL---AMEND end NAME ~~~ START --- OPEN_DOC --- DECISION DECISION -- yes --- FIXING --- SUBMIT DECISION -- no --- REVISING --- SUBMIT SUBMIT --- END